Stem Cell-Derived Ovarian Support Cells in IVF Advancements – Stem Cell Podcast
Stem Cell Podcast shared a post 0n LinkedIn about a paper by Bruna Paulsen et al. published in Cell Stem Cell:
“This week, we cover the latest work from Gameto!
Their Fertilo platform improved the in vitro maturation of human oocytes.
Title: Development of human induced pluripotent stem cell-derived ovarian support cells as a clinical-grade product for in vitro fertilization
